++C למתחילים - חלק שביעי: מחרוזות

במדריך זה נלמד על תווים, מחרוזות ועל הפונקציות בספריית cstring.

כבר הזכרנו בעבר כי מחרוזת היא בעצם מערך של תווים. אז בואו נבחן את המשתנה תו char יותר בקפידה.
הצהרה על משתנה char נעשית באופן הבא:

char c;



כעת, הזכרנו כי משתנה זה מכיל ערכים מטבלת אסקיי ASCII.

מהי טבלת ASCII ?

קרא עוד

ללמוד Python ב- 10 דקות

http://www.i-dev.co.il/uploads/images/python_logo.png
במדריך זה אספק סקירה מהירה על הקונספטים של שפת Python, הסינטקס ומעט דוגמאות קוד. המדריך לא בא להחליף מדריכים מלאים ומורחבים בכל נושא ונושא, אך מספק מדריך מרוכז של מגוון נושאים להכרה ראשונית והתחלת עבודה עם Python.

קרא עוד

++C למתחילים - חלק שמיני: מיון מערכים

בפרק זה נבחן מספר אלגוריתמי מיון של מערכים חד-מימדים.

מיון זהו דבר חשוב מאוד, שמשתמשים בו המון, ולכן יש צורך שאלגוריתם המיון שלנו יהיה יעיל ככל הניתן.
לכן אנו נבחן כמה סוגים, חלקם יעילים יותר חלקם פחות, אך הסתכלות והכרה של כמה שיותר סוגים תאפשר לנו בעתיד להשתמש או לבנות את האלגוריתם המתאים לנו בדיוק.

קרא עוד

++C למתחילים - חלק ראשון: הקדמה

במדריך זה נלמד את הבסיס של שפת ++C.

הדרך הכי טובה ללמוד ++C או כל שפה אחרת היא להשתמש בה בצמוד ללימוד, ותמיד לתרגל מדי פעם כדי לא לשכוח כלום.

++C היא בעצם תוכנה ש"ממירה" קבצים הכתובים בכל כתבן שהוא ו"מקמפלת" אותם (יוצרת מהם קבצי הרצה). ישנם המון תוכנות שעורכות ומקמפלות את הקובץ טקסט, יותר מאוחר נסקור כמה מהן כגון: Notepad++, Visual C++, Dev++ וכו'

קרא עוד

מושגים בסיסיים בתכנות מונחה עצמים ב- #C

http://www.i-dev.co.il/uploads/images/csharpinherit.png
במאמר זה נסקור נושאים בסיסיים ב- #C הכוללים NameSapces, סוגי מחלקות כגון Interface, Abstract, סוגי משתנים כגון Public, Protect, Private, Static ונושאים נוספים הקשורים לתכנות מונחה עצמים וירושה ב- #C

קרא עוד
 

נהנתם ? קנו לנו בירה :)

מצטרפים חדשים

מחפשי עבודה

הודעות פורום אחרונות

המדורגים ביותר

  • מפתח PHP ב- Zend
    מפתח
    62 פרסומים
  • תוכניתן פרילאנסר צד-שרת ב- בייזנסייט
    כתב בכיר
    15 פרסומים
  • מפתח
    3 פרסומים
  • מפתח אתרים, מתכנת, מעצב גרפי ומקודד אתרים
    מפתח
    פרסום אחד
  • מפתח
    3 פרסומים

שאלות ותשובות

שאל שאלה
0 תשובות
443 צפיות
PHP
0 תשובות
450 צפיות
PHP
0 תשובות
511 צפיות
PHP
0 תשובות
488 צפיות
JavaScript

הצטרפו למהפכה ליצירת אינטרנט מאובטח לכולנו

1272 צפיות
מאת מנהל ראשי פורסם ב- 02 October 2012, 00:18
קטגוריות: אבטחת מידע, חם ברשת
http://www.i-dev.co.il/uploads/images/post-203.png
אני גאה להציג מדור חדש שנפתח באתר אשר כל תפקידו הוא להאיר את אותן בעיות אבטחה באתרים מוכרים שכולנו גולשים בהם ובכך לגרום לאותם האתרים לתקן את הבעיה בהקדם.

במדור זה לא נציג איך לפרוץ אתרים או דברים לא חוקיים אחרים אלא רק נצביע על אותם המקומות הבעייתיים שדורשים תיקון.

זה המקום שלכם - ראיתם בעיית אבטחה ? פנו אלינו ואנו נדאג לפרסם אותה, ננסה לקבל את תגובת האתר ונבדוק כי הבעיה אכן תוקנה.

פאזינג אג'ילי - Agile Fuzzing

1721 צפיות
מאת גיל קייני פורסם ב- 22 September 2012, 12:03
קטגוריות: אבטחת מידע, MySQL, #C, ++C/C, Java, Windows, Linux, Mac, Python, Objective-C, VB .NET
http://www.i-dev.co.il/uploads/images/post-202.png
" אחד האתגרים החשובים ביותר לפאזינג וכל סוגי אוטומציית הבדיקות, הינו שילוב עם פיתוח תוכנה אג'ילי/זריז".

פיתוח אג'ילי נמצא בכל מקום
אין אדם אחד המעורב בפיתוח התוכנה שלא שמע על ה- "מנשר הזריז" (Agile Manifesto). בעוד שנעשה שימוש בשיטות כאלו בצורה כזו או אחרת מאז שנות ה-50 מאוחרות, רק לאחרונה פיתוח תוכנה זריז הפך למרכזי ואף מוביל.

הזמנה לוובינר בנושא גילוי וטיפול מהיר באירועי רשת (תחת התקפה) מתמשכים ונקודתיים

1005 צפיות
מאת ענבל דיפורטו משה פורסם ב- 13 September 2012, 21:23
קטגוריות: אבטחת מידע, #C, ++C/C
http://www.i-dev.co.il/uploads/images/post_187.png
הנכם מוזמנים להשתתף בוובינר מרתק וחשוב בנושא "גילוי וטיפול מהיר באירועי רשת (תחת התקפה) מתמשכים ונקודתיים"
שיתקיים ב- 20/9 בשעה 17:00 (שעון ישראל)

איך לשפר ביצועי מסד-נתונים ולצמצם גודל הקוד באמצעות התאמת אינדקסים

1117 צפיות
מאת כרמית צור פורסם ב- 13 September 2012, 11:58
קטגוריות: MySQL, Oracle, ++C/C, Windows, Linux, MsSQL, SQLite
http://www.i-dev.co.il/uploads/images/post-200.png
הנכם מוזמנים לוובינר מקצועי בנושא שיפור ביצועים ע"י התאמת אינדקסים שיתקיים ביום רביעי 26 לספטמבר בשעה 16:00.

האם אתם משתמשים ב אינדקסים כדי לשפר את הביצועים באיתור מידע בתוכנה שלכם? בחירת האינדקס המתאים משפיעה באופן מהותי על הביצועים, ולא חייבים להשתמש רק ב B-Tree .
בוובינר זה יסקור סטיב גרייבס, מנכ"ל ומייסד מקאובג'קט סוגים שונים של אינדקסים וכיצד הם יכולים להשפיע על הביצועים.

הצד האפל של המערכים...

1539 צפיות
מאת מאור טל פורסם ב- 08 August 2012, 12:11
קטגוריות: PHP
http://www.i-dev.co.il/uploads/images/post-197.png
הצד האפל של המערך....זהו לא עוד סרט שעתידו לצאת בזמן הקרוב..זהו המדריך החדש שאני כותב לכם בנוגע למערכים בצורה קצת שונה..
מערכים הינם חלק בלתי נפרד מהעבודה היום-יומית של מתכנת כמו שרשימות (List) הם חלק חשוב עבורי תוכניתני .NET ו-Python.
היום נלמד על מערכים...קצת בצורה אחרת.

אנו נלמד היום:
    אילו בעצם סוגי סדר יש לנו במערכים? איך אנו משפיעים על מערך? איך ניתן לבצע עליו מניפולציות...? מה חשבנו שידענו ומתברר שלא?...(או שכן?..)


אז שנתחיל ? : )

[On Off Toggle Switch [winform

1264 צפיות
מאת אורי לוי פורסם ב- 01 August 2012, 16:16
קטגוריות: #C
http://www.i-dev.co.il/uploads/images/post-196.png
לאחרונה הייתי צריך אובייקט GUI שייציג לי מצבי OFF & ON כדוגמת הדבר הבא:
http://img692.imageshack.us/img692/2729/13437470157983.png

חרשתי את האינטרנט אחר האובייקט אבל מצאתי רק silverlight או ל wpf לא מצאתי שום דבר לגבי winform.

אז החלטתי לבנות אחד (הוא נראה כמו בתמונה) והינה אני מביא לכם את הקוד תהנו :)

מימוש Delegate עד 2 ארגומנטים

1222 צפיות
מאת אורי לוי פורסם ב- 14 July 2012, 21:53
קטגוריות: ++C/C
http://www.i-dev.co.il/uploads/images/post-195.png
למעוניינים יצרתי מימוש של Delegate ב ++C עד 2 ארגומנטים של הפונקציה
כיוון ואין לי קומפיילר התומך ב C++11 ככה לא יכולתי לעשות מספר לא ידוע של ארגומנטים כדוגמת
template <typename returned_type, typename... Args>


בכל מקרה הינה הקוד המדובר

מה מצפה לנו ב- CSS4

1110 צפיות
מאת עמית דר פורסם ב- 05 July 2012, 23:06
קטגוריות: CSS, חם ברשת
http://www.i-dev.co.il/uploads/images/post-194.png
צוות ה- CSS פרסם לאחרונה את הטיוטה הרשמית הראשונה לתקן ה- CSS4, לאחר שהסתיימה העבודה על הגירסה הנוכחית CSS3. כמו שאתם יודעים CSS3 עדיין בתהליך כניסה לשוק והנה פורסמה טיוטת ה- CSS4, מה שאומר שיש מצב ששני התקנים ישוחררו קרוב מאוד אחד לשני. הדרישה למודולים חדשים היא מה שמקדימה את שחרורה של CSS4 לעולם.
דף